1Definition

Quantum AI combines the principles of quantum mechanics with artificial intelligence to create a new paradigm in computational problem-solving. This technology leverages the unique properties of qubits to perform complex calculations and simulations that are beyond the capabilities of classical computers.

2Problem It Solves

Classical computing limitations in handling large-scale, high-dimensional problems such as those found in drug discovery and materials science.

4How It Works

Quantum AI integrates qubits, which can exist in multiple states simultaneously (superposition), into neural networks, allowing for parallel processing on a scale not possible with classical bits. This enables faster and more efficient training of machine learning models and simulation of complex systems like molecular interactions in drug discovery.

6Manufacturing / Creation Process

The manufacturing process for quantum AI involves the creation of qubits, typically using superconducting circuits or trapped ions. These components are then integrated into quantum processors that can be used to run quantum algorithms.

7Build Process

Building a quantum AI system requires advanced materials science and engineering to create stable qubits and error-correcting mechanisms. The process involves cryogenic cooling and precise control systems to maintain the delicate state of qubits during operation.
